Hi on-call team,

Effective Monday, responsibility for the `lintharbor-baseline.yml` file in the Cindervale monorepo is moving out of the platform rotation. The baseline suppresses roughly 1,200 legacy findings; any addition to it now requires a justification comment and reviewer approval, and unexplained diffs should page immediately rather than wait for triage. Please update your runbooks accordingly. All baseline edits, exemption requests, and escalations now route to the person named below.

approver of tawip-bagap = Holdor Silath

Subject: Handover — Ledgerline export timezone fixes

Hi team,

Handing over the Ledgerline report exporter before I rotate off. All exports now normalize to UTC at serialization, with the display offset applied client-side — do not reintroduce server-side localization, it broke the Westport nightly batch twice. Release builds must be signed before the scheduler picks them up. Future maintainers should sign export bundles with the key below.

signing key of bahaf-bagaf = bky19_uiUxDExuKwEKEZfEG19

## Pagination in the Corvanta Public API

All list endpoints in the Corvanta API use cursor-based pagination rather than page numbers. Each response includes an opaque cursor token; clients pass it back to fetch the next slice. Never assume cursors are stable across schema migrations — they encode internal offsets that change when indexes are rebuilt. Page sizes are capped at 200 server-side regardless of what the client requests. The full pagination contract, including error semantics and retry guidance, lives on our internal docs page.

operations page: https://confluence.lumicsys.internal/projects/display/projects/display

Hey — handing off the cold-start work on the Brimjet handlers. Short version: pre-warming helps the checkout path but not the report generators, and bumping memory past 512 made things worse. I left flame graphs and a tuning diary for whoever picks this up next. Everything's collected on the internal page below:

runbook for kawip-tafog: https://argocd.nelvrohq.internal/build

Ticket: Wrenfall elevator-dispatch simulator assigns two cars to the same hall call when requests arrive within the same tick. New team members: this only reproduces at tick rates above 50 Hz, so local runs usually pass. Suspect the claim lock in the dispatcher loop. Reproduction requires the exact sim build, identified by the token below.

pipeline stamp: htk4_66df